one of the nice things about the superchips is that if you are using an android phone there is supposed to be an app to DL and a BT Dongle(dongle hehe) so you can tune your Ram with your Phone. i think there were working on a Iphone app as well. if you are happy with superchips i would say keep them. they have extensive testing and awesome customer support.
